WebJul 14, 2011 · Then Crown Prince Olav and Princess Märtha of Sweden were wed in Vor Frelsers church (now Oslo Cathedral) on 21 March 1929. Upon her marriage, Princess Märtha became the Crown Princess of Norway. Crown Prince Olav and Princess Märtha were cousins and had known each other since childhood. They became secretly engaged …

WebDec 4, 2024 · Norwegian royalty became a second family to Roosevelt. Princess Marta liked to have company and nice people around her. Most of the time she was a single mother in the US, but her husband Olav came from London to visit her whenever he had the chance, two to three months a year. They had a particularly close relationship. Charming, open and hard-working, Crown Princess Märtha soon became a popular and respected member of the Royal Family. She undertook a range of official engagements, and she also gave many speeches, which was unusual for females in the Royal Family at the time.
